DOMINICAN WINS INDIVIDUAL AND TEAM TITLES AT ECAC GOLF CHAMPIONSHIPS

RIVERHEAD, NY - Dominican College's AJ Lee (Nanuet, NY) birdied the first playoff hole to win the individual title at the 2008 ECAC Division II Men's Golf Championships. The Chargers also won the team championship after shooting a 609 at the two-day championship at Long Island National Golf Course in Riverhead, NY. This the first-ever ECAC Championship for the Charger Golf Team.

Lee, a senior, shot a 68 on day one to put himself in a tie for first place and followed with a round of 75 for a total score of 143, one shot above par for the tournament.

Junior Brian Kivlehan (Mahwah, NJ) finished the tournament in fifth place with a two day total of 150 (72, 78) to finish eight strokes over par.

Sophomore Thomas Lalonde (Red Hook, NY) was the third finisher for DC with a total score of 158 (80, 78) to finish in a tie for 33rd place overall. Freshman Corey Fitzgerald (Sherburne, NY) finished in a tie for 69th place with rounds of 87 and 81 for a total score of 168. Fellow freshman John Murphy III (South Windsor, CT) rounded out the scoring for the Chargers with a total score of 168 (77, 91).

Post University tied for fourth at the event with a combined score of 616 (310, 306). The Eagles were led by junior Jamie Blake who tied for eighth place with a 152 after shooting a 76 in both rounds.

Goldey-Beacom College finished in eighth place after carding a 627 (308, 319). Freshman Chris Blades led the Lightning with a 153 after carding rounds of 75 and 78.
